2017-07-10 9 views
0

Je travaille sur une application open source qui a plusieurs méthodes et la mise à jour de la version de la bibliothèque de conception de support entraîne l'émission de problèmes Multi-dex.Shrinker déjà défini sur false encore "Le shrinker de classe intégrée et le multidex ne sont pas encore supportés."

I a permis à plusieurs dex suite à la documentation officielle, mais je rencontré ce problème Build-in class shrinker and multidex are not supported yet.

Le problème ici est que les deux useProguard ainsi que minifyEnabled propriétés sont déjà définies à false!

Certaines bibliothèques sont également utilisées dans l'application. Peut-être la raison pour laquelle ces bibliothèques utilisent Shrinker et c'est ce qui l'a causé? Quelle peut être la résolution potentielle pour la même chose?

Répondre

0

je suis arrivé à la fixation après le retrait productFlavors {} bloc (qui était vide dans l'application de toute façon) et la déclaration useProguard False dans release bloc buildTypes.

Je n'ai toujours aucune idée pourquoi je devais jouer avec release config pour faire des changements dans debug.